Late actor Gary Coleman’s lawyer, Randy Kester, announced earlier today that Gary’s family will be holding a homegoing service for the late actor either Friday or Saturday this week. No official word on whether or not the funeral will be public. Kester released the following statement:

“The funeral will take place towards the end of the week either Friday or Saturday in Salt Lake City. It will be at a funeral home and the family is still deciding if it will be a private event or it will be open to his fans too.

Although Gary was not a deeply religious person, he did believe in an after life. Although I cannot discuss personal details like if he had a legal will or if he will be buried or cremated.

I just spoke with his wife Shannon and she is still shocked that Gary has gone,but she is getting on with planning the funeral now and taking care of the business aspect of things.

I’m not aware that Gary had mountains of debt or anything like that and he was getting-by doing jobs here and there.

It’s sad that he died aged only 42, but the doctors did not think he would make it past 25 because all of his health issues.”

Trouble actor, Gary Coleman, has passed away at the age of 42. The actor was hospitalized in Utah earlier in the week and listed in ICU. Gary suffered a brain hemorrhage and was placed on life support. The actor was taken off life support and passed away ‘quickly and peacefully’ according to his manager.

The 41 year old actor Gary Coleman entered a guilty plea today to a misdemeanor criminal mischief charge related to a domestic violence incident last April. Because no one was injured and no ambulance was called, the original domestic violence charges were dropped.

Gary was ordered to complete a domestic violence course and pay a fine 0f $595. If he fails to complete the course, Gary would have to serve 31 1/2 days in jail.
